I am about to send off my CmapNT+ cartridge to be updated (it's 6 yo and the TSS and some important bouyage has changed in that time). However will I lose the 100+ waypoints I have entered?

I suppose this depends on where waypoints are actually stored in a plotter - on the chip or in the plotter?

Regards
 
C-Map charts don't store waypoints/routes etc. Only the chart data.

Fox's def do it while you wait, had mine done last week. Took 15 mins.

You will lose waypoints if you do a software update on the plotter (with Standard Horizon anyway) unless you can back them up to another user card.
